ColonelCrockett: In my opinion chess is not only thinking more and more moves forward ... you will get to a limes soon (of course it is position-dependent)
Look, the difference in thinking moves forward between better players and not so well players is not so big ... decisive is the ability estimating the "virtual" positions correctly.
And of course, sometimes the principles of the opening, the structure of the middlegame and so on are deep anchored in your brain when you are better .., there are typical movements and so on. So sometimes I am not really "thinking" in moves, only looking if there is some danger to me and continuing the plan.
Note: Getting 2100 is relatively easy here. I got this level soon - look at my BKR graph. But then a stagnation occured and I studied something, preparing much and so on ... now I have more than 2300, but this says nothing. Decisive will it be, if i can held my level.

It is a general problem of online chess playing communities, that some pleople use their chess programs as seconds.
I know some chess communities, and always after some time it was clear, when somebody used a program. So the community admin was contacted and he deleted the computer player.
In my opinion it is OK to take some looks in books, e.g. for opening variations or for endgames. Sometimes I also check online opening repositories, such as chess base.
But if someone ONLY use a program to play, it is fatal, should not be allowed. Now, we cannot control this, but as I wrote: After some time it will get clear, if somebody only use a program.
We should be honest, and I always tell my opponent, if the time for the next move will be longer, because I want to anlyze the game deeper. In one case I also used Fritz to check an endgame but I previous declared, that I want to draw the game.
